树直径和树重心

冷不防 2023-06-12 04:24 19阅读 0赞

发表评论

表情:
评论列表 (有 0 条评论,19人围观)

还没有评论,来说两句吧...

相关阅读

    相关 直径

    树的直径 * 前言 * 源代码 * 参考博客 前言 路径:一棵树上,任意两个节点之间最多有一条简单路径。我们用 dis(a,b)表示点a和...

    相关 重心专题

    解题思路:选择一个节点作为根,设dp\[i\]表示以i为根的树的总节点个数,dp\[i\]=满足j为其子节点的的d\[j\]之和再加1(根节点)。只需在dfs过程中找到最大的子

    相关 重心

    树的重心 > 说明:下面的定义等都是按照个人的理解所表述的,如有错误欢迎批评指出。 1.定义: 去掉该节点,最大的连通块(子树)的节点数目最少,则该节点点称作该树

    相关 直径重心

    主要是留个板子 因为我似乎不会证明 树直径 丛树的任一点开始找一个离该节点最远的点,该点必为树直径的一端点,再从该点出发找最远点即为树直径 方法:dfs 时间O(2n)

    相关 重心

    题目描述 给定一颗树,树中包含n个结点(编号1~n)和n-1条无向边。 请你找到树的重心,并输出将重心删除后,剩余各个连通块中点数的最大值。 重心定义:重心是指树中的一

    相关 直径

    树的直径 树上最长的简单路径即为树的直径。 求树的直径的方法就是在树上任选一点u,求距离点u最远的点v,再求距离点v最远的点s,点u到点s的距离即为树的直径。(即两遍D